How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Hollins Park?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Hollins Park Studio Apartments | $1,552 | $800 | $6,000 |
| Hollins Park 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,827 | $550 | $5,772 |
| Hollins Park 2 Bedroom Apartments | $2,573 | $950 | $10,000+ |
| Hollins Park 3 Bedroom Apartments | $3,064 | $1,040 | $5,611 |
| Hollins Park 4 Bedroom Apartments | $1,506 | $1,247 | $3,130 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Pet Friendly Hollins Park Apartments
What is the Cheapest Pet Friendly apartment in Hollins Park?
Currently the most affordable Pet Friendly Apartment in Hollins Park is at 812 Mangold St, Unit North bedroom listed at $775.
How much is the average rent for a Pet Friendly Hollins Park Apartment?
The average rent for a Pet Friendly Apartment in Hollins Park is $2,134.
What is the largest Pet Friendly Hollins Park Apartment for rent?
Today's Pet Friendly apartment with the most square footage in Hollins Park is a 3,000 square feet unit starting from $3,790 at 30 E Preston St, Unit A.
What is the average size for Hollins Park Pet Friendly Apartments for rent?
The average size for a Pet Friendly rental in Hollins Park is currently at 634 sq ft.
